Overview

This guided tasting at Audrey Wilkinson is a more specialised wine experience than a standard cellar door stop. Held in the winery’s heritage-listed museum space, it focuses on premium wines paired with fromage from local producers, with the standout being three generous fortified tastings poured straight from the barrel. If you’re keen to try something a bit different in the Hunter Valley and don’t mind paying extra for a more curated tasting, this one stands out.

What to expect

You’ll be seated in the museum space for a hosted tasting led by an in-house wine expert. Along the way, you’ll sample a selection of premium wines matched with local fromage, then move into the fortified side of the experience with three tastings drawn directly from barrels where the wines are maturing. One bottle of fortified wine is included to take home between two people. The experience runs for around an hour and is wheelchair accessible.
